Expert Guide: How to Calculate Square Feet of Flooring

Knowing how to calculate square feet of flooring is one of the most important steps in any flooring project. Whether you are installing hardwood, laminate, vinyl plank, engineered wood, or tile, your material estimate starts with square footage. A good calculation helps you buy enough material, stay on budget, reduce delays, and avoid overordering. It also gives you a stronger foundation when comparing contractor bids, shopping for products, and planning delivery.

At its core, flooring square footage is simple: multiply the length of a room by the width of the room. If your room is 15 feet long and 12 feet wide, the floor area is 180 square feet. But real projects are often more nuanced. Rooms may be measured in inches or meters, layouts may include waste from cuts, and patterned installations can increase the amount of material required. That is why a complete flooring estimate includes more than just basic area. You also need to think about layout direction, product packaging, and a realistic overage percentage.

Basic formula: Square feet = length × width. If measurements are in inches, divide by 144 to convert square inches to square feet. If measurements are in meters, multiply square meters by 10.7639 to convert to square feet.

Step 1: Measure the Room Correctly

Start by measuring the longest length and the widest width of the room. Use a tape measure or laser measure, and record dimensions carefully. For a standard rectangular room, this is all you need. If you are working in feet and inches, convert the inches into decimals for easier math. For example, 12 feet 6 inches becomes 12.5 feet.

  • Measure wall to wall at the floor line.
  • Double-check each dimension for accuracy.
  • Write measurements in the same unit before calculating.
  • Include closets and small alcoves if they will receive the same flooring.
  • Do not subtract permanent fixtures unless the flooring truly will not extend there.

If the room is not a perfect rectangle, divide it into smaller rectangles. Measure each section separately, calculate each area, and then add them together. This is the standard method used by contractors and estimators because it reduces mistakes in irregular spaces.

Step 2: Calculate the Base Square Footage

Once you have room dimensions, multiply length by width. Here are the most common formulas:

  1. Feet to square feet: Length in feet × width in feet = square feet
  2. Inches to square feet: Length in inches × width in inches ÷ 144 = square feet
  3. Meters to square feet: Length in meters × width in meters × 10.7639 = square feet

Example 1: A room measuring 14 feet by 11 feet equals 154 square feet.

Example 2: A room measuring 180 inches by 144 inches equals 25,920 square inches. Divide by 144, and you get 180 square feet.

Example 3: A room measuring 4.5 meters by 3.6 meters equals 16.2 square meters. Multiply by 10.7639, and the area is about 174.37 square feet.

Step 3: Add Waste Allowance

A flooring estimate is rarely complete without waste allowance. Waste refers to material lost during cutting, trimming, fitting around corners, and matching patterns. Even in a simple room, some boards or tiles will be cut and cannot be fully reused. That is why professionals typically order more than the exact room area.

Typical waste guidelines vary by flooring type and layout complexity. Straight installations usually require less overage than diagonal or herringbone patterns. Tile can also require more waste if the room has many corners or obstacles. Here is a helpful benchmark:

Installation Type Typical Waste Allowance Best Use Case
Straight lay plank flooring 5% to 10% Simple rectangular rooms with standard cuts
Tile flooring 10% to 15% Bathrooms, kitchens, and spaces with cut edges
Diagonal installation 10% to 15% Rooms with angled layout for visual impact
Herringbone or complex pattern 12% to 20% Premium designs with frequent cutting and alignment

To calculate waste-adjusted square footage, multiply the base area by 1 plus the waste percentage. For example, if your room is 180 square feet and you want 10% extra, the total is 180 × 1.10 = 198 square feet.

Step 4: Convert the Estimate Into Flooring Boxes

Most flooring materials are sold by the box, not as individual square feet. Each product lists its box coverage on the packaging or product page. Once you know the total square footage with waste, divide by the square feet per box. Always round up to the next whole box because you cannot buy partial boxes in most retail settings.

For example, if your final estimate is 198 square feet and your product covers 22.5 square feet per box, you need 198 ÷ 22.5 = 8.8 boxes. Since you must round up, you should buy 9 boxes.

Project Size Base Area With 10% Waste Boxes Needed at 22.5 sq ft per box
Small bedroom 120 sq ft 132 sq ft 6 boxes
Medium living room 180 sq ft 198 sq ft 9 boxes
Large family room 300 sq ft 330 sq ft 15 boxes
Open concept area 450 sq ft 495 sq ft 22 boxes

How to Calculate Flooring for Irregular Rooms

Not every room is a perfect rectangle. L-shaped rooms, hallways, dining nooks, and closets require a segmented method. The easiest approach is to divide the room into smaller rectangular zones. Calculate each area separately, then add them together. This method is faster and more accurate than trying to estimate the shape as one large figure.

  1. Sketch the room on paper.
  2. Break it into simple rectangles.
  3. Measure each section carefully.
  4. Compute area for each section.
  5. Add the areas together.
  6. Apply your waste allowance to the combined total.

For example, if a room has one section that measures 10 × 12 feet and another section that measures 5 × 8 feet, the total is 120 + 40 = 160 square feet. If you add 10% waste, your order target becomes 176 square feet.

Should You Subtract Cabinets, Islands, or Appliances?

This depends on the installation plan. In many remodeling projects, flooring does not go under fixed cabinets or large built-ins. In those cases, some installers subtract those areas. However, many homeowners and contractors still order a little extra because cuts, future repairs, and product discontinuation can make exact purchases risky. If you are unsure, ask your installer or supplier whether they recommend covering under appliances, islands, and vanities based on the material and installation sequence.

As a practical rule, do not overcomplicate your estimate by subtracting every small obstacle. The added cutting loss can offset some of the area you think you are saving. It is often better to calculate the full room and use a realistic waste factor.

Why Waste Percentages Matter So Much

Many first-time buyers underestimate waste. This can cause major project problems. Running short on material can delay installation, increase shipping costs, and create color or lot-matching issues if the same product batch is no longer available. Buying enough material up front is usually more economical than placing a second order later.

The exact waste percentage should reflect the room shape, installer experience, product dimensions, and pattern layout. Long planks in a straightforward room may need only 5% to 8% overage. Intricate tile patterns or angled installations can need significantly more. If you want a conservative estimate, 10% is a common planning figure for many standard residential rooms.

Unit Conversion Tips for Flooring Estimates

Unit conversion mistakes are one of the most common reasons for bad flooring estimates. Always confirm whether product specifications are listed in square feet, square yards, or square meters. In the United States, most residential flooring products are sold by square foot coverage, but imported products may reference metric packaging.

  • 1 square foot = 144 square inches
  • 1 square meter = 10.7639 square feet
  • 1 square yard = 9 square feet

If your measurements use mixed units, convert everything before calculating. For example, if one wall is 12 feet 4 inches, convert 4 inches to 0.333 feet and use 12.333 feet in the formula. Consistency leads to accuracy.

Common Mistakes to Avoid

  • Using rough estimates instead of actual measurements.
  • Forgetting to add waste allowance.
  • Failing to round box counts up to the next whole number.
  • Ignoring closets, entry areas, or connected alcoves.
  • Mixing feet, inches, and meters without conversion.
  • Assuming every flooring pattern uses the same waste factor.

Professional Advice for Better Accuracy

If your project is expensive or design-sensitive, it is worth measuring twice and ordering once. Create a room sketch, note every dimension, and compare your estimate with the product coverage listed by the manufacturer. For multi-room installations, make a separate worksheet for each room and then total the square footage at the end. If you are using tile, inspect the layout plan and centerlines because cut patterns often affect overage. If you are using wood or vinyl planks, confirm the stagger requirements and preferred installation direction before finalizing your order.

It is also wise to save one unopened box after installation if return policies allow. That extra material can be invaluable for future repairs caused by leaks, dents, or remodeling changes. Flooring styles and colors can be discontinued, so having matching material on hand adds long-term value.

Final Takeaway

To calculate square feet of flooring, multiply room length by room width, convert units if necessary, add a waste percentage, and divide by box coverage to estimate how many boxes to buy. That process gives you a realistic purchasing number for most residential flooring projects. A simple formula can save time, money, and frustration, especially when paired with accurate measurements and a sensible waste allowance.
